The RC Ornithopter Butterfly is a lifelike, flapping‑wing drone that replicates the graceful flight of a real butterfly using carbon‑fiber construction and advanced 4‑axis gyro stabilization. Designed for teens, adults, and hobbyists who enjoy STEM‑focused play, it offers an engaging way to explore aerodynamics, bionic technology, and creative aerial displays.
The most distinctive aspect of this RC ornithopter is its biomimetic wing‑flapping mechanism, which reproduces the graceful motion of a real butterfly rather than relying on the conventional propeller‑driven design found in most hobby drones. This flapping‑wing approach creates a lifelike aerial display that stands out in visual appeal and offers a novel flight experience not commonly available in standard quadcopter models.
In addition to its unique flight style, the drone features a high‑strength carbon‑fiber frame combined with tear‑resistant, flexible materials that keep the aircraft lightweight yet durable for repeated use. Control is supported by a 4‑axis gyro stabilizer and a 2.4 GHz remote, delivering smooth, precise maneuverability for users ranging from beginners to advanced hobbyists, while the design also encourages STEM learning and creative applications such as event displays and artistic photography.

The flapping‑wing design delivers realistic butterfly‑like motion, and the carbon‑fiber frame keeps the drone lightweight while offering reasonable durability for repeated flights. The built‑in 4‑axis gyro stabilizer and 2.4 GHz remote provide smooth, precise control, though the short flight time and the need for careful handling can make it challenging for beginners.
